Synopsis
MIM (Metal Injection Moulding), is a novel forming process that combines the flexibility and high productivity of thermoplastic injection moulding with the high mechanical performance of metal parts.
The global Metal Injection Moulding(MIM) Technology market size is expected to reach US$ 7802.1 million by 2029, growing at a CAGR of 10.7% from 2023 to 2029. The market is mainly driven by the significant applications of Metal Injection Moulding(MIM) Technology in various end use industries. The expanding demands from the Electronics, Automotive, Industrial Parts and Medical and Dental, are propelling Metal Injection Moulding(MIM) Technology market. MIM technology, with its high degree of design freedom, wide material adaptability, and strong mass production capacity, is known as the "most popular component forming technology" in the industry today. It has been widely used in consumer electronics, automotive manufacturing, medical devices, electric tools, and other fields.
With the gradual maturity of MIM technology, downstream application fields are gradually expanding. The demand in the downstream market is directly related to the demand for MIM products. With the improvement of residents' living standards, the demand for electronic products increases, and the technological advantages of MIM products such as high complexity, high precision, high strength, and exquisite appearance enhance their attraction to fields such as automotive manufacturing and medical devices. These positive factors will have a huge driving effect on the sustainable development of the MIM industry.
